Hiring the Right Canada Immigration Agent

Wiki Article

Navigating Canada’s detailed immigration process can be overwhelming, making it crucial to thoroughly choose the best professional to guide you. Identify a consultant who is licensed with the Immigration Consultants of Canada (ICCRC) – this ensures they fulfill specific qualifications and adhere a demanding code of conduct. Refrain from relying solely on promotion; instead, seek references from dependable sources and verify their experience with relevant cases. A respected consultant will provide a clear assessment of your situation and detail the likely consequences of different choices.
